How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West Philadelphia?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
West Philadelphia Studio Apartments | $1,590 | $650 | $10,000+ |
West Philadelphia 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,008 | $550 | $10,000+ |
West Philadelphia 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,344 | $860 | $7,682 |
West Philadelphia 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,080 | $754 | $8,250 |
West Philadelphia 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,621 | $670 | $4,600 |
West Philadelphia 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,739 | $899 | $5,155 |
West Philadelphia 6 Bedroom Apartments | $3,936 | $1,795 | $6,000 |
